Deteriorating Seals

The seals on bifold doors could be damaged over time as they are exposed to the weather. This is not only unsightly, but can also lead water leaks, draughts and lower efficiency in energy use. To help you keep your home dry and warm, you should repair deteriorating seals regularly.

A frequent issue is leaking from the bottom of your bifold door. This issue must be addressed immediately. The first step is to identify the source of the leak from. There could be a number of reasons for this, so it is important to have your bifold doors inspected by a professional.

The most common reason for a leak is that the sill isn't sealed correctly. To stop this, the cill should be waterproofed and the gaps filled with silicone. If your cill made of aluminium has drainage holes under it, they should be damned up with silicone too (a professional installer is required to do this). Another reason for leaks could be that the draughtseal inside has worn out, and is no longer performing its job to keep the doors tightly closed. A professional can replace the existing draught seal with a high-quality one to prevent air leaking into your home.

If the seal on your bottom is damaged or worn out it is recommended to replace it. It's easy to perform, but it should only be performed by a professional since they will make use of a top quality replacement that can endure the pressures of daily use.

In addition to replacing the seal on the bottom and cleaning your bifold doors' exteriors regularly with a mild solution of washing up liquid and water. This will help prevent the accumulation of grime and dirt which can lead to hardware problems. It is also a good idea to conduct regular maintenance on your bifold doors. This will include a thorough inspection of the integrity and lubrication of the hardware.

Bifold doors require little maintenance and should operate well with minimal effort. However, it is important to wash them frequently and perform a annual service to ensure they are in good condition.

Dirty Tracks

Bifold doors are engineered to be sturdy and durable, but they need proper care and maintenance to ensure they are in good working order. If the hinges or tracks get dirty, they could stop the bifold doors from opening and closing correctly. In some instances it can cause the door seals to become damaged, so it's important that these mechanisms are kept clean and lubricated.

This is particularly true of the track that runs along the bottom of the bifold door. It is often blocked by debris such as large leaves, stones and other debris which can hinder the door from sliding smoothly down and forming solid seal when it is closed. This is a simple solution to this issue but it is by making sure the track is regularly cleaned and any debris is cleared from it.

You can also try using a silicone spray or a different kind of household lubricant to the tracks and hinges to see if this aids in moving more easily. You can always seek out an expert for assistance when you're not sure how to do it.

In some cases it could be that the door is stuck or catching at bottom of the track. In this situation the lock could require disengagement. It is crucial that this process is done with care, and only by a professional who knows how to safely do it.

It's not unusual for homeowners to to contact an expert in bifold door repair bifold door top roller when they find that their doors are not closing and opening as smoothly as they used to. This is a common problem that can be fixed by making sure that the hinges and track are regularly cleaned and free of debris. It is also important to make sure that the frame and sills are free from damage, and that they allow rain and water to drain away effectively instead of accumulating in them.

Out of Alignment

The bifold door system is a great way to connect different living areas. However, their complicated mechanisms require skilled installation and regular maintenance in order to function properly. If your bifold door system isn't closing properly, it could indicate that the doors are damaged and in need of replacement.

Even bifold doors from reputable manufacturers experience problems with their mechanisms over time, particularly after extensive use. A common problem is that the doors drop or become misaligned. This could make it difficult to open or close doors, and could also result in creating drafts or creating an unsafe working environment for your family and you.

Check the pivot brackets and hinges If your bifold door appears to be sagging. They should be snug and secure, but they can become loose over time and create friction, making it difficult to move the bifold doors. Fortunately, there is a simple fix that involves applying lubricant to the hinges and pivot brackets, and then tightening them.

It is also recommended to lubricate your locking mechanism. It is vital that you do this to ensure that your lock works correctly and does not damage the bifold doors. The locks will operate more smoothly if you use the lubricant based on silicone.

Additionally, you must check the alignment of the individual panels. If one panel is higher than the other, it could be difficult to close, and can also cause other issues, such as broken or loose tracks. If you notice an unevenness in the panel, loosen the screws at the top or bottom to lower or raise the panel. Make small adjustments and examine the level of each door frequently until you're sure they're all aligned with the frame and one another.

Broken Hardware

The bifold door replacement door's hardware could require repair bifold door top roller or replacement periodically. It's important that these repairs are done by professionals.

The quality of the hardware used on your bifold doors can impact their durability and performance. This includes the rollers, hinges and tracks. These components are usually made from metal or plastic. These components are designed to last for a long time but they are susceptible to wearing out due to age or excessive use.

There are a few common indicators that you must change the hardware on your bifold doors. This includes sticking doors, misalignment and visible wear or damage. Minor issues can usually be fixed with a few simple repairs but more severe damage or worn out components will require replacement.

Depending on the type of bifold door system you have, the hardware may be bottom-rolling or top-hung. If your bifold doors are tophung, they will be suspended from a track that is at the top of the frame. On the other hand, if your bifold doors are bottom rolling, they will be suspended from a bottom track.

The hardware that you will find on your bifold doors is made using a variety of components including steel, aluminium and brass. The components can be powder coated or painted to fit the interior design scheme. It is important to understand that hardware for bifold doors is brand-named by the manufacturer. Therefore, you can't replace the hardware on your bifold doors with another brand.

The majority of the hardware on your bifold bi folding door repair will have to be maintained and lubricated regularly. This will enhance their performance and extend the longevity of your bifold doors.
